Kiran Medical College, Surat

Establishment & Affiliation

  • Founded in 2022 (foundation stone laid on March 27, 2022), the college operates under a Public–Private Partnership (PPP) managed by the Samast Patidar Arogya Trust .

  • It’s affiliated with Veer Narmad South Gujarat University (VNSGU) and is approved by the National Medical Commission (NMC)

Teaching Hospital

  • The college is linked to Kiran Hospital, a state-of-the-art, 900-bed multispecialty facility, inaugurated in April 2017 by Prime Minister Narendra Modi. Out of these, 605 beds are reserved for teaching purposes .

  • The hospital has provided comprehensive care to millions of patients—both under the general OPD services as well as concessions via the Ayushman Bharat scheme— emphasizing its community impact and affordability .

 

Academic Program (MBBS)

  • MBBS Program: 5.5-year duration (4.5 years of academics + 1-year internship), aligned with NMC curriculum.

  • Seat Intake: 150 MBBS seats per year .

 

NEET UG Cutoff Trends (2024–25)

  • Last-round closing rank (General, Home State quota): 102,964 in 2024, up from 74,059 in 2023 .

  • Radical Education reports cutoffs for Round 1 (General-OP category) ranging between 79,838 and 102,964, while for Management Quota, Institute-wise ranks varied between 117,192 and 195,823 .

  • According to Careers360’s state-wide data, Kiran Medical College’s Government Quota cutoffs ranged between 64,347 to 111,663 ranks .

 

Infrastructure & Student Life

  • The campus boasts modern facilities including lecture halls, advanced labs, a central library, separate hostels (240+ boys, 368+ girls), skill labs, digital classrooms, and more .

  • The patient-centric and affordable care philosophy of Kiran Hospital underlines both its service mission and the clinical exposure it affords to students .
